"This will be the second time within my memory that a Pleydell has married above him." "Very true," said I. "When was the first?" "When I married your sister." I nodded dreamily. "I think," I said, "I think I was born with a silver spoon in my mouth." Berry shook his head. "Not a spoon," he said. "A soup-ladle."
